The first step is to build the frame of the bottom bed. This is a straightforward procedure that requires only the use of a few 2x4 pieces. The long board that forms one side of the bed is 71" and the short board is 39". The two end boards are 43".

Next, the plywood top is cut to the size of 74" x 43". This is slightly larger than the frame due to the fact that there must be a hole in the bottom of the frame for the leg of an upper bunk to traverse through. To stop the leg from sliding across the hole, a small square is cut out of each corner. This strengthens the frame's connection and reduces the possibility of the wood slipping through the hole.

After the plywood is cut to size, it's placed in the frame using 2 1/2" deck screws. It's important to pre-drill the holes to ensure that they won't split. Then, the slat support are added to the frame. The slat support is made from 2x2s that are cut to 42" long. Each side of the bed is fitted with slat supports. The slats are used to support the mattress and keep the slats in the bunk at the bottom secure.
